LEAP Academy was not able to break out of their rough patch on Thursday as the team picked up their 21st straight loss dating back to last season. They were two runs away from ending the streak, but they lost an 8-6 heartbreaker at the hands of the Cumberland Christian Crusaders.
Caban Jacob made the most of his time at bat despite the final result and went 1-for-2 with one stolen base, one run, and one RBI. That hit marked the first that he has got this season. The team also got some help courtesy of Iyzhus Abreu, who went 1-for-2 with two stolen bases and one run.
LEAP Academy's defeat dropped their record down to 0-19. As for Cumberland Christian, their win (their first of the season) made their record 1-3.
Coming up, LEAP Academy will head out to take on Penns Grove at 4:00 p.m. on Friday. As for Cumberland Christian, they will host Calvary Academy at 4: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
